Purpose of Role
We are seeking a highly motivated and experienced Senior Supervisor to join our Facilities team working across a PFI healthcare contract covering St Helens and Whiston Hospitals.
Job Description
This is a critical role overseeing the delivery of high-quality lifecycle and reactive maintenance works, ensuring compliance with all relevant legislation and standards across multiple healthcare sites.
Responsibilities
- Daily supervision of on-site contractors, ensuring high standards of work in line with healthcare regulations.
- Oversee lifecycle works including planning, execution, commissioning, snagging, and final handover.
- Liaise effectively with wards, clinical departments, and internal stakeholders.
- Conduct condition-based assessments and support compliance with Health & Safety legislation.
- Coordinate third-party works and manage permit systems.
- Ensure reactive lifecycle works are followed up based on reports from facilities operations, service reports, and PPM outcomes.
- Collaborate with the Senior Project Manager, Project Manager, and FM operations teams to validate project scope and ensure alignment with New Hospital standards.
Essential Qualifications/Skills
- Proven experience in a healthcare environment, with a strong understanding of associated standards and compliance requirements.
- Solid background in mechanical and/or electrical building services, with hands-on experience.
- Demonstrated ability to manage third-party contractors and control work permits effectively.
- Strong knowledge of H&S protocols within a live healthcare setting.
- Experience in delivering snag-free project completions and accurate commissioning.
- Excellent communication, organisation, and stakeholder management skills.
- HNC/HND or equivalent in a Mechanical, Electrical, or Building Services discipline.
- IOSH/NEBOSH certification or equivalent Health & Safety training.
- Previous supervisory or management experience within Facilities or Estates Management.
